Re: Sutitler.vdf, can't load it..

Get a 64 bit version of directvobsub/VSfilter : http://xhmikosr.1f0.de/index.php?folder=bXBjLWhjL21wYy1oY19hcHBzL3ZzZmlsdGVy Install it, and take the VSFilter.dll file from install directory, put it in the VDbub pluggin directory and rename it on VSFilter.vdf.
